I am using 16 birthday candles in my piece to represent not only the film '16 Candles', but other films by John Hughes which I have loved. This jar represents me as a self-portrait on some of my film loves. Each candle will be individually decorated using ribbon, paint and other materials, as a way of making the piece more interesting and eye-catching. The candles will stand straight, as I will use super glue to attached the candles to the glass. I will also use ribbon to hang the numbers '1' and '6' from the lid of the jar, to show the number of candles. The lid of the jar will be painted pink with white stripes upon it, as a lot of these films are quite girly and romantic. I think pink is a colour represented with girls, so it is just a way to show this. The use of the white stripes is to make the lid more interesting to look at.
